
Byte Construct was engaged to design and construct the new control building at Pinjar Power Station, a 500MW gas turbine automated generation plant, which included both office and control centre spaces. The design had to align with Synergy’s reference documents, ensuring the functional areas, services, and specifications were met.
To achieve the project requirements, Byte opted for a steel frame building clad in insulated panels, providing an operating life exceeding 25 years. The construction process carefully considered the location’s bushfire risks and cyclonic wind loadings, while the technical requirements of the control room were meticulously documented in accordance with Synergy’s brief.
Successfully completed in October 2021, this project showcased Byte Construct’s ability to deliver a high-quality, durable control building that met the stringent requirements set forth by Synergy.
